Singer/songwriter Gary McSpadden, whose music career includes time performing as part of vocal groups including The Statesmen Quartet, Oak Ridge Boys, Imperials, Bill Gaither Trio and Gaither Vocal Band, died April 15 in Tulsa, Oklahoma, following a battle with pancreatic cancer. Gary McSpadden, singer, songwriter, TV personality, speaker, pastor of Faith And Wisdom Church, and longtime Branson resident, died following a battle with pancreatic cancer April 15 at the age of 77. Gary died at 8:40 a.m. on April 15, 2020, at the Cancer Center in Tulsa, Oklahoma, where he had been hospitalized for some weeks, having been diagnosed with pancreatic cancer earlier in 2020. Other highlights of McSpaddens career include filling in for Jake Hess with the Statesmen, hosting The PTL Club, creating a line of devotional recordings called Drive Time Devotions for Tyndale House Publishers, and operating his own group called Gary McSpadden & Chosen. Gary McSpadden (January 26, 1943 April 15, 2020) was an American pastor, gospel singer-songwriter, record producer, television host and motivational speaker.
